WHO WE ARE
In 1980, a group of high-school friends known as the “Gutter Boys” realized that they had been very fortunate. They had reaped the benefits of supportive families and quality schooling. So they vowed to one day “give back” to their Baltimore community, by helping others succeed as they had.
Those friends kept that promise.
G.B. Charities, Inc. (GBC) was formally recognized as a 501(c)3 charitable organization in July of 1991. Since then, GBC has raised over $5 million and funded scholarships for more than 1300 promising students in the Baltimore area to attend the quality faith-based schools of their choice.

THE NEW WAVE
A new generation is stepping up to carry on the legacy. “The Young Board” is made up of the next wave of leaders—some of us are second-generation Gutter Boys, following in the footsteps of our fathers, uncles, and mentors. Others are new to the organization but deeply connected through friends, family, and a shared commitment to giving back.
What unites us is our passion for continuing GB Charities’ mission: to provide faith-based education to promising students from hard-working, low-income families in at-risk areas. We are bringing fresh energy, new ideas, and a renewed dedication to expanding our impact while honoring the foundation built before us.
As we take the reins, we are focused on growing community support, increasing fundraising efforts, and ensuring that future generations of students have access to the opportunities they deserve. The mission remains the same, the responsibility is now ours.

young gb
Ages 35 and under
We’ve created a group within our organization called “Young Gutter Boys” in an effort to keep the spirit of GB Charities alive as we pass it down through younger generations.
This group is a collection of 35-and-unders that take an interest in our organization and improving the lives and faith-based education of at-risk children in the area.
We hope to share the passion and drive that our existing board embodies with Young GB, so when the time comes they will lead the charity to continue advancing throughout the years.
GB Charities hosts special events such as happy hours for Young GB Members throughout the year.
